Developing Cognitive and Emotional Flexibility

In the ever-shifting landscape of life, cultivating cognitive and emotional flexibility emerges as a vital skill for navigating obstacles with grace and resilience. Cognitive flexibility refers to our skill to adapt thought patterns, while emotional flexibility involves regulating our responses in a healthy manner. By actively practicing mindfulness, embracing novel experiences, and cultivating self-awareness, we can strengthen these crucial characteristics.

  • Welcome challenge as an opportunity for growth.
  • Engage in mindfulness to increase self-awareness.
  • Challenge rigid thought patterns and beliefs.
